He looks especially at Iran, but similar horror stories can be found elsewhere: “It is women, along the non-Muslim minorities, who suffer most in Islamic societies. The constitution of the Islamic Republic of Iran explicitly reduces women to second-class citizens. A segregated healthcare system means that many women receive inadequate attention because there are not enough well-trained female doctors and nurses. A raped woman is liable to be executed or stoned to death on grounds of fornication.

“Since the mullahs took power in 1979, tens of thousands of Iranian women, including dozens of pregnant women, have been executed for opposing the regime’s policies. Many more have been imprisoned and tortured, usually raped repeatedly in prison; some have body parts amputated.”

He notes how many women in Iran have drug problems, usually linked with prostitution. “Iranian newspapers estimated in 2005 that about 300,000 women were working the streets. Many had run away from abusive families.” He continues,

“Not surprisingly, the rate of mental illness is very high among women, as is the rate of suicide. In Ilam, a western province of Iran, for example, about 70 percent of those who commit suicide are reported to be women, most of them between seventeen and thirty-five years old.”

And that is just in one country. Such misery is multiplied many times over throughout the Muslim world. Indeed, consider this news report which has just come in concerning the fate of women in Saudi Arabia. The headline states, “Electronic tracking: new constraint for Saudi women”.

The story opens, “Denied the right to travel without consent from their male guardians and banned from driving, women in Saudi Arabia are now monitored by an electronic system that tracks any cross-border movements. Since last week, Saudi women’s male guardians began receiving text messages on their phones informing them when women under their custody leave the country, even if they are travelling together.

“Manal al-Sherif, who became the symbol of a campaign launched last year urging Saudi women to defy a driving ban, began spreading the information on Twitter, after she was alerted by a couple. The husband, who was travelling with his wife, received a text message from the immigration authorities informing him that his wife had left the international airport in Riyadh.

“‘The authorities are using technology to monitor women, said columnist Badriya al-Bishr, who criticised the state of slavery under which women are held in the ultra-conservative kingdom. Women are not allowed to leave the kingdom without permission from their male guardian, who must give his consent by signing what is known as the yellow sheet at the airport or border.”
